William Brooke

#1334, b. 1806, d. 13 July 1880
William Brooke|b. 1806\nd. 13 Jul 1880|p45.htm#i1334|John Brooke||p255.htm#i7182|Elizabeth (?)||p290.htm#i8082|||||||||||||
     William Brooke was born in 1806 at Soothill. He was the son of John Brooke and Elizabeth (?). William Brooke was baptized on 26 February 1806 at Dewsbury.1

William Brooke married Sarah Sheard, daughter of Michael Sheard and Sarah Lister, on 29 September 1828 at Batley witnesses David Fox and Joseph Chadwick.2
In the census of 6 June 1841 he was listed as the head of household at Havercroft, Batley, as a cordwainer.3
In the census of 30 March 1851 he was listed as the head of household at Havercroft, Batley, widower aged 44, a Rag dealer, 6 labourers.4
In 1855 William Brooke received a legacy of £100 in will of brother in law George Sheard.
In the census of 7 April 1861 he was listed as the head of household at Hick Lane, Batley, a widower, a rag dealer employing 20 hands.5
He married Jane Talbot Fell, daughter of John Fell and Esther Talbot, on 13 September 1861 at Salem Chapel, Dewsbury, witnesses were Benjamin Senior and Edward Taylor.6
He was listed as the head of household in the 2 April 1871 census at Caledonia House, Caledonia Road, Batley, as a Rag Merchant and Town Councillor.7
On 9 November 1873 William Brooke was elected Mayor of Batley, and was to serve a second term the following year.
He died on 13 July 1880.8

John Blakeley

#1335, b. 24 June 1792
John Blakeley|b. 24 Jun 1792|p45.htm#i1335|Joseph Blakeley|b. 1 Mar 1772\nd. 9 Feb 1818|p48.htm#i1420|Mary Sheard|b. 1772\nd. 9 Oct 1829|p50.htm#i1476|Joseph Blakeley||p26.htm#i804||||Michael Sheard|b. 1742|p7.htm#i195|Sarah Barber|b. 1743|p7.htm#i196|

Relationship=1st cousin 5 times removed of Vivien Eley.
Charts
Descendants of Michael Sheard born 1688
     John Blakeley was born on 24 June 1792 at Batley. He was the son of Joseph Blakeley and Mary Sheard. John Blakeley was baptized on 15 July 1792 at Batley.
He married Rose Mary Mason, daughter of William Mason and Tabitha Kaye, on 17 August 1821 at St John's, Wakefield, by licence. John was described as of Dewsbury.1,2

I believe him to have been the John Blakeley of Dewsbury mentioned in the fourth part of a deed of 1823 as in occupation of "that large and commodious scribbling and fulling mill lately erected" -------this on a piece of land near Rouse Mill , and mentioning appurtenances and rights to draw water from Wooler Beck to work a steam engine or engines. He was described as of Dewsbury at the baptism of his chidren.
In the census of 6 June 1841 he was listed as the head of household at Batley Carr Road, Dewsbury, As a rag merchant. John at this time is living next to his brother Robert and close to his brother George.3

Jeremiah Crowther

#1342, b. circa 1819, d. 6 December 1889
     Jeremiah Crowther was born circa 1819 at England. He married Hannah Mortimer, daughter of William Mortimer and Betty Hopkinson, on 18 November 1838 at Calverley.
Jeremiah Crowther and Hannah Crowther emigrated to America in 1840 on the "Citizen" from Liverpool, arriving in New York on May 27th. With them was George Crowther, aged 17.1
In the census of 27 August 1850 he was listed as the head of household at Philadelphia as a spinner aged 31, listed as Crother.2
In the census of 24 July 1860 he was listed as the head of household at Philadelphia as a spooler aged 40, listed as Crother.3
In the census of 13 June 1870 he was listed as the head of household at Philadelphia aged 51, employed in a woollen mill.4
In the census of 1 June 1880 he was listed as the head of household at Philadelphia,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, as a spinner.5
Jeremiah Crowther died on 6 December 1889 at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. He was buried on 9 December 1889 at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. The children listed fit well with information given by Emma Jane's daughter, Ethel Mc Master, except that she did not mention Martha.
